Artificial Intelligence (AI) (M.Sc.)

The international Master’s program in Artificial Intelligence (AI) is based on a solid foundation and education in the field of Computer Science. The program consists of three main pillars: symbolic AI (such as Expert Systems and Logical Calculi), subsymbolic AI (such as Deep and Machine Learning) and AI systems and applications.

The degree course offers a broad variety of topics and specializations. The wide range of applications and research groups in the Department of Computer Science provides broad opportunities for “hands-on” project work and practical sessions. In contrast to Data Science oriented programs, AI focuses on the constructive modelling and implementation of algorithms, data structures, neural networks and their respective applications.

Data Science (B.Sc.)

The bachelor’s degree program Data Science is an interdisciplinary study program that deals with the modeling, processing and analysis of data. Modern methods from mathematics, computer science, and statistics are used to extract relevant information from large amounts of data.

Study Artificial Intelligence in Biomedical Engineering as a Minor

Students in the Computer Science (MSc) and Artificial Intelligence (MSc) programs have the opportunity to minor in Artificial Intelligence in Biomedical Engineering (AIBE) at the AIBE Department.

AIBE minor in MSc Computer Science

Please note that new registrations are no longer possible for the minor in the BSc Computer Science. Courses will only be offered to students who have already started the minor.

  • Students (BSc/MSc) taking the minor AIBE must complete 15 ECTS. You can choose modules from this list.
